What this template does

Rebuilds the subject as a soft stuffed toy — fuzzy fabric texture, visible stitching, the proportions of something you could actually hold. It is not a surface filter: the model re-imagines the subject as an object while keeping the features recognisable.

Template prompt

Turn the subject into an adorable soft plush stuffed-toy version of themselves with fuzzy fabric texture and stitching, keeping recognizable features.

Frequently asked questions

Does it work for pets?

Yes — pets are one of the strongest inputs for this template, because a plush version of an animal is a shape the model has seen far more of than a plush version of a specific person.

Why do glasses and fine details vanish?

Plush scale swallows them. Thin frames, small jewellery and printed text have no plausible fabric equivalent, so the model drops them rather than stitching something unconvincing. Bold, chunky features survive best.
